"Advancements in High-Performance Materials for Aerospace, Automotive, and Electronics Applications"
- One prominent trend in the evolution of polyamide-imide resins is the increasing demand for high-performance materials in aerospace, automotive, and electronics applications due to their superior thermal stability, mechanical strength, and electrical insulation properties
- These innovations are driving the use of polyamide-imide resins in critical components such as engine parts, electrical systems, and fuel management systems, where durability and heat resistance are crucial for performance and safety
- For instance, in the aerospace industry, polyamide-imide resins are being integrated into engine components and wiring insulation to withstand extreme temperatures and harsh environmental conditions, improving the overall efficiency and reliability of aircraft systems
